Evaluation of at-risk infant care: comparison between models of primary health care

Abstract: OBJECTIVES To analyze the health care network for at-risk infants in the western region of the city of São Paulo, with the primary health care as coordinator, and to compare the presence and extension of attributes of primary health care in the services provided, according to the service management model (Family Health Strategy and traditional basic health units).METHODS A survey was conducted with all at-risk infants born in the western region of São Paulo between 2013 and 2014.
